Hi @paulhundal , Thank you for reaching out!
Please make sure to register Module/Feature components in the airin block. The components handle the generation of BUILD files.
Airin ships with a couple of default components for Android modules. However, in many cases, you would be required to create your own components to define a logic that generates Bazel scripts needed for your project. The components provide an API that helps you to get details about your Gradle modules. Moreover, they provide a DSL that helps you to generate corresponding Bazel scripts based on this data.
